The Benjamin Goldberg Foundation’s mission is to inspire and empower children, caregivers, and communities through education, integrative programming, and advocacy of the healing arts.
Our Impact
20,000
Patients experience healing arts through the ‘Benjamin Goldberg Playroom’ at the Children’s Hospital of the King’s Daughters.
5,000
Lives impacted through community events and our online Peace Out Portal an online hub of resources, tools, and inspiration.
2,000
Healthcare workers enlightened and connected through conferences, grand rounds, and educational platforms.
As Virginia-based Social Prescribing leaders, we foster healthcare models that connect patients and their families to evidence-based interventions like art, music, dance, and meditation.

Healing Arts in Medicine Conference
January 31, 2026
The 2026 Healing Arts in Medicine Conference explores how music, meditation, and mind-body practices are reshaping healthcare. Through research, real-world applications, and personal experience, our speakers will highlight the measurable impact of these approaches on health and well-being.
Join healthcare professionals, researchers, and wellness advocates as we explore the evidence behind the healing arts and their growing role in medicine.
